Cracked driveway repair services involve the assessment and restoration of damaged or deteriorating concrete surfaces. Over time, exposure to weather, frequent vehicle use, and ground movement can cause cracks to develop in driveways. These cracks may start small but can expand if left unaddressed, leading to uneven surfaces and further structural issues. Repair typically includes cleaning out the cracks, filling them with suitable materials, and sometimes resurfacing the affected areas to restore a smooth, safe, and visually appealing driveway.

This service helps solve a variety of common problems associated with driveway damage. Cracks and surface deterioration can pose safety hazards, especially for pedestrians and vehicles. Water can seep into cracks, causing the underlying soil to shift and potentially leading to more extensive damage like sinking or uneven surfaces. Repairing cracked driveways can prevent these issues from worsening, extend the lifespan of the concrete, and improve the overall appearance of the property.

The overview below groups typical Cracked Driveway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Auburn, AL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- minor cracks and surface patching typ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for smaller driveways or localized damage. Larger, more complex repairs can push costs higher but remain less common.

Moderate Repairs - resurfacing or sealing a driveway usually ranges from $600 to $1,200. These projects are common for maintaining driveways and can vary depending on the size and extent of damage.

Full Driveway Replacement - replacing an entire cracked or deteriorated driveway often costs between $3,000 and $7,000. Larger, more involved projects can reach $10,000+ but are less frequent than smaller jobs.

Extensive or Custom Work - major repairs involving extensive cracks, uneven surfaces, or custom finishes can exceed $10,000. These projects are less common and depend heavily on the driveway's size and complexity.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es driveway cracks and damage? Cracks and damage in driveways can result from factors like soil movement, weather fluctuations, and heavy vehicle use, which cause the concrete to expand and contract over time.

Can cracked driveways lead to further issues? Yes, cracks can allow water to seep underneath, potentially causing erosion or more extensive damage if not repaired promptly.

What types of driveway repair services are available? Service providers typically offer crack filling, patching, and resurfacing to restore the driveway's appearance and stability.

How do local contractors assess driveway damage? Contractors evaluate the extent of cracking, surface deterioration, and underlying issues to determine the appropriate repair method.

Are there different repair options for various types of cracks? Yes, repair methods vary depending on crack size and severity, including simple sealing for small cracks and more extensive repairs for larger or structural damage.
